Acento Salary

As of August 2026, the average hourly salary for employees at Acento in the United States is $51. This translates to an approximate annual wage of $106,429. Salaries at Acento typically range from $45 to $58 hourly,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

About Acento
Acento is a full-service agency specializing in integrated marketing programs for the U.S. Hispanic and Total Market segments. With offices in Los Angeles and Chicago, and support teams across the nation. What Is the Cost of Living Near Los Angeles?

Understanding the cost of living near Los Angeles is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Acento.
Los Angeles' Cost of Living Index is approximately 173.3 (73.3% more expensive than US average; 23.9% more than CA average). Driven by extremely expensive housing, high transportation costs, and above-average goods/services. When planning your budget based on a salary from Acento,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$2,500 - $3,800+ A significant portion of Acento sal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$250 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$100 (Metro TAP card varies)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$450 - $700 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$500 - $1,000+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$350 - $700+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$4,050 - $6,450+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
